Textbooks are surprisingly expensive items. The classic example is an introductory math textbook: where the math hasn't changed significantly for over a hundred years, but the price of the newest edition seems to suggest that there should be a lot of new material added to the book. Sure, there's a used book market -- and even rental books nowadays -- but the trend of rising textbook prices has some students and faculty questioning some of the publishing industry's practices.
